The CIPnet project will be implemented in China as a Joint action and its general objective is promoting
the modernisation and harmonisation of Intellectual Property Management practices in the higher
education system, with a view to enhance university-industry collaborations and contribute to economic
and social development. The project specific objective is the establishment of a National Higher Education Intellectual Property Management Network (CIPnet) as a learning platform to foster modernisation, harmonisation and strategic planning of IP management practices and regional integration in Higher Education of China.
